Description
Rohrpostbüchse mit Metallringen Es sind Rohrpostbüchsen bekannt, deren Rohrwand aus Isolierstoff besteht und mittels einer Hülse aus Metall -o. dgL versteift ist. Es ist vorgeschlagen worden, diese Hülse über die Rohrwand zu schieben .oder in die Rohrwand einzubetten.Pneumatic rifle with metal rings Pneumatic rifles are known whose Pipe wall is made of insulating material and by means of a sleeve made of metal -o. dgL stiffened is. It has been proposed to push this sleeve over the pipe wall .or embedded in the pipe wall.
Die neue Büchse hat gleichfalls feine Hülse dieser Art. Die Hülse dient aber nicht nur zum Versteifen der Büchse, sondern auch dazu, Metallringe zu tragen, die in bekannter Weise als Kontaktglieder wirken. Laut der Erfindung sind diese Ringe mit j e einem Isolierring vereinigt und die so gebildeten Ringe auf jene Hülse geschoben.The new rifle also has a fine case of this kind. The case serves not only to stiffen the bushing, but also to close metal rings wear, which act in a known manner as contact members. According to the invention are these rings are combined with an insulating ring and the rings formed in this way that sleeve pushed.
In: der Zeichnung ist ein "Beispiel der neuen Büchse -dargestellt. Abb. i ist eine Schnittansicht. Abb.2 zeigt leinen Schnitt nach der Linie A-B.In: the drawing shows an "example of the new rifle". Fig. I is a sectional view. Fig.2 shows a section along the line A-B.
Das Büchsenrohr besteht aus einer Metallhülse i und Ringen 2, welche auf die Hülse i geschoben sind. Die Hülse i kann z. B. aus Aluminium hergestellt sein. Jeder Ring 2 besteht aus einem Ring a, der aus Isolierstoff, z. B. Fiber, hergestellt ist, und :einem Metallring b, welcher in den Ring a eingebettet ist.The liner tube consists of a metal sleeve i and rings 2, which are pushed onto the sleeve i. The sleeve i can, for. B. made of aluminum be. Each ring 2 consists of a ring a, which is made of insulating material, for. B. Fiber, and: a metal ring b embedded in the ring a.
Die Ringe b können aus einem. Rohrstück gewonnen sein. Ihre Vereinigung mit den Ringen a kann durch Pressen oder Spritzen geschehen. Bisher bestehen die Ringe b aus je seinem Metallband, das um die Büchse gelegt und zusammengelötet ist. Dadurch, daß sie nunmehr als fertiger Körper angeordnet werden; ist das Herstellungsverfahren einfacher als früher. Die fertigen Ringe b können überdies stärker im Querschnitt sein als Bänder. Sie tragen so zur Widerstandsfähigkeit der Büchse bei und unterstützen hierdurch die versteifende Wirkung der Hülse i.The rings b can consist of one. Pipe piece to be won. Your union with the rings a can be done by pressing or spraying. So far, the Rings b each from its metal band, which is placed around the socket and soldered together. In that they are now arranged as a finished body; is the manufacturing process easier than before. The finished rings b can also have a stronger cross-section be as ribbons. In this way, they contribute to and support the resistance of the rifle thereby the stiffening effect of the sleeve i.
